Lower Black Bear Creek Site 4 Dam
Lower Black Bear Creek Site 4 Dam is a dam in Pawnee, Oklahoma. Lower Black Bear Creek Site 4 Dam is situated nearby to the town Pawnee.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Pawnee
Town
Pawnee is a city in and the county seat of Pawnee County, Oklahoma, United States. The town is northeast of Stillwater at the junction of U.S. Route 64 and State Highway 18. Pawnee is situated 3½ miles south of Lower Black Bear Creek Site 4 Dam.
